Chinese Troupe Bedazzles Brunei
By Yusrin Junaidi &Azrol
Azrni
Bandar Seri
Begawan - The Tianjin Cathay Future Children's Art Troupe of
the People's Republic of China, which was invited by Brunei's
Ministry of Education, bedazzled the audience with their flawless
performance at the auditorium of Paduka Seri Begawan Sultan Science
College in Jalan Muara yesterday.
Over 200 students from some 17
secondary schools in the capital as well as other government and
private primary schools were invited to watch the show.
Present as guest of honour was the
science college's principal, Pg Hjh Sarah Pg Hj Kamaluddin. Also
attending the event were Mr Tian Qi, Counsellor of Chinese Embassy,
and Mr Zhao Qian, the Headmaster of the Children's Foundation from
Tianjin, China.
The Tianjin Cathay Future
Children's Art Troupe was founded in May 1995, and is one of the
world's largest children's art troupes.
At present, the Children's Art
Troupe is made up of ten branches, namely the `Children's Dancing
Troupe', `Infant's Art Troupe', `Symphony Orchestra', `Children's
Traditional Instrument Troupe', `Children's Chorus Troupe',
`Children's Beijing Opera Troupe', `Children's Acrobatic Troupe',
`Children's Ballet Troupe', `Children's Performance Troupe' and
`Children's Popular Narratives Troupe'.
Four experienced and highly skilled
performers - Wang Zi Shen, Zhao Bao Shanm, Shen Guang Wen and Chen
You Zheng - are the art supervisors of the children's troupe
comprising over 500 young national artistes.
The troupe has travelled around the
world including Canada, USA, Brazil, Japan, Korea, Thailand,
Indonesia, Laos, Australia, New Zealand and South Africa. They are
often regarded as the "angels of peace and friendship".
Following last night's show, the
troupe will be performing in Malaysia. -- Courtesy of Borneo
Bulletin
